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
37398349067 8594 20700 0755 826539340
91989264284 855975
91989264284 855975
4816532406 59 068 49526
All about undefined
Interested in learning more?
91989264284 855975
4816532406 59 068 49526
See more
3382 73758934
646 3098406725 73829880226
See more
011846 40 313
2874119143 7339 39289803774
See more